    	       |	       |  NOTE: Both card ports are prepared for raw
    	       |	       |	IDE working. You can connect such
    	       |	       |	devices directly to the 40 pin header.
    	       |	       |	The signal PDIAG (passed diagnostic)
    	       |	       |	is not connected to any I/O signal.
    	       |	       |	Card port 1 is hard wired to the on
    	       |	       |	board Copact Flash adapter together
    	       |	       |	with all other signals needed by CF
    	       |	       |	cards. Hot plug should be working too.
